Software Listing of Author : "Dirk-jan Kroon"
- 2D Line Curvature and Normals
- License: Shareware
- Price:

LineCurvature2D, This function calculates the curvature of a 2D line.
- Publisher: Dirk-Jan Kroon
- Date Released: 04-01-2013
- Download Size: 10 KB
- Download
- Platform: Matlab, Scripts
- Active Shape Model (ASM) and Active Appearance Model (AAM)
- License: Freeware
- Price: 0.00

This is an example of the basic Active Shape Model (ASM) and also the Active Appearance Model (AAM) as introduced by Cootes and Taylor
- Publisher: Dirk-Jan Kroon
- Date Released: 07-05-2013
- Download Size: 10117 KB
- Download
- Platform: Matlab, Scripts
- Basic PCA based log-Likelihood Classifier
- License: Shareware
- Price:

Many image problems require some kind of detection of objects, in which there is a natural variation in appearance of the objects between the images
- Publisher: Dirk-Jan Kroon
- Date Released: 04-03-2013
- Download Size: 1300 KB
- Download
- Platform: Matlab, Scripts
- Basic PCA Based Log-Likelihood Classifier Script
- License: Freeware
- Price: 0.00

This MATLAB script uses the PCA algorithm to recognize patterns or detect changes in 2D images
- Publisher: Dirk-Jan Kroon
- Date Released: 21-02-2013
- Download Size: 1300 KB
- Download
- Platform: Matlab, Scripts
- Bias Field Corrected Fuzzy C-Means
- License: Freeware
- Price: 0.00

This function segments (clusters) an image into object classes, and estimates and corrects for slow varying illumination artifacts
- Publisher: Dirk-Jan Kroon
- Date Released: 07-03-2013
- Download Size: 133 KB
- Download
- Platform: Matlab, Scripts
- Classic AdaBoost Classifier
- License: Shareware
- Price:

This a classic AdaBoost implementation
- Publisher: Dirk-Jan Kroon
- Date Released: 09-03-2013
- Download Size: 10 KB
- Download
- Platform: Matlab, Scripts
- Dicom Tags Read and Write
- License: Freeware
- Price: 0.00

There are two main files
- Publisher: Dirk-Jan Kroon
- Date Released: 08-03-2013
- Download Size: 809 KB
- Download
- Platform: Matlab, Scripts
- Dicom Toolbox
- License: Shareware
- Price:

Toolbox with Dicom Search/Read/Write tools
- Publisher: Dirk-Jan Kroon
- Date Released: 18-02-2013
- Download Size: 10 KB
- Download
- Platform: Matlab, Scripts
- DTI and Fiber Tracking
- License: Shareware
- Price:

Straightforward Diffusion MRI (DTI) and Fiber Tracking (FT) functions and examples.
- Publisher: Dirk-Jan Kroon
- Date Released: 05-01-2013
- Download Size: 5171 KB
- Download
- Platform: Matlab, Scripts
- Fast Non-Local Means 1D, 2D Color and 3D
- License: Shareware
- Price:

This function NLMF performs Non-Local Means noise filtering of 1D signal, 2D grey/color or 3D image data.
- Publisher: Dirk-Jan Kroon
- Date Released: 17-02-2013
- Download Size: 31 KB
- Download
- Platform: Matlab, Scripts
- Fast/Robust Template Matching
- License: Shareware
- Price:

TEMPLATE_MATCHING is a CPU efficient function which calculates matching score images between template and (color) 2D image or 3D image volume.
- Publisher: Dirk-Jan Kroon
- Date Released: 09-05-2013
- Download Size: 10 KB
- Download
- Platform: Matlab, Scripts
- FMINLBFGS: Fast Limited Memory Optimizer
- License: Freeware
- Price: 0.00

FMINLBFGS is a Memory efficient optimizer for problems such as image registration with large amounts of unknowns
- Publisher: Dirk-Jan Kroon
- Date Released: 26-03-2013
- Download Size: 10 KB
- Download
- Platform: Matlab, Scripts
- GPUCONV2
- License: Shareware
- Price:

GPUCONV2 Two dimensional convolution on the GPU using Cuda.
- Publisher: Dirk-Jan Kroon
- Date Released: 24-01-2013
- Download Size: 10 KB
- Download
- Platform: Matlab, Scripts
- HexCompare
- License: Shareware
- Price:

This function is an basic hex editor for viewing and comparing files (editing is not supported)
- Publisher: Dirk-Jan Kroon
- Date Released: 19-01-2013
- Download Size: 10 KB
- Download
- Platform: Matlab, Scripts
- HistConnect
- License: Freeware
- Price: 0.00

This Function HistConnect will make a smooth histogram for a signal or image consisting of a few samples
- Publisher: Dirk-Jan Kroon
- Date Released: 19-02-2013
- Download Size: 10 KB
- Download
- Platform: Matlab, Scripts
- Image Edge Enhancing Coherence Filter Toolbox
- License: Shareware
- Price:

This toolbox will perform Anisotropic Non-Linear Diffusion filtering on a 2D gray/color or 3D image
- Publisher: Dirk-Jan Kroon
- Date Released: 08-06-2013
- Download Size: 10373 KB
- Download
- Platform: Matlab, Scripts
- imgaussian
- License: Shareware
- Price:

IMGAUSSIAN filters an 1D, 2D color/greyscale or 3D image with a Gaussian filter.
- Publisher: Dirk-Jan Kroon
- Date Released: 01-01-2013
- Download Size: 10 KB
- Download
- Platform: Matlab, Scripts
- Kinect Matlab
- License: Shareware
- Price:

This zip-file contains c++ wrapper functions for the Microsoft Kinect, OpenNI libary.
- Publisher: Dirk-Jan Kroon
- Date Released: 18-01-2013
- Download Size: 6369 KB
- Download
- Platform: Matlab, Scripts
- Kinect Microsoft SDK
- License: Shareware
- Price:

This zip-file contains c++ wrapper functions for the Microsoft Kinect, Microsoft SDK Beta2 library.
- Publisher: Dirk-Jan Kroon
- Date Released: 04-03-2013
- Download Size: 20 KB
- Download
- Platform: Matlab, Scripts
- List Video Codecs, FourCC
- License: Shareware
- Price:

This function GETFOURCC gives a list of available Video encoder-codecs in
- Publisher: Dirk-Jan Kroon
- Date Released: 26-01-2013
- Download Size: 10 KB
- Download
- Platform: Matlab, Scripts
- Matlab 3D figure to 3D (X)HTML
- License: Shareware
- Price:

This function FIGURE2XHTML converts the 3D objects of a Matlab figure to an in XHTML embedded X3D file.
- Publisher: Dirk-Jan Kroon
- Date Released: 23-02-2013
- Download Size: 440 KB
- Download
- Platform: Matlab, Scripts
- maxNumCompThreads Replacement
- License: Shareware
- Price:

maxNumCompThreads returns the number of available CPU cores
- Publisher: Dirk-Jan Kroon
- Date Released: 03-05-2013
- Download Size: 10 KB
- Download
- Platform: Matlab, Scripts
- MenuBar
- License: Shareware
- Price:

This function MenuBar, allows the user to create menu's anywhere in a figure
- Publisher: Dirk-Jan Kroon
- Date Released: 02-03-2013
- Download Size: 10 KB
- Download
- Platform: Matlab, Scripts
- Mesh2Tetra
- License: Shareware
- Price:

This function MESH2TETRA converts a triangulated surface mesh into a tetrahedron volume mesh
- Publisher: Dirk-Jan Kroon
- Date Released: 09-06-2013
- Download Size: 41 KB
- Download
- Platform: Matlab, Scripts
- mouse3d
- License: Freeware
- Price: 0.00

This function MOUSE3D enables mouse camera control on an certain figure axes.
- Publisher: Dirk-Jan Kroon
- Date Released: 15-01-2013
- Download Size: 10 KB
- Download
- Platform: Matlab, Scripts
- multimodality non-rigid demon algorithm image registration
- License: Shareware
- Price:

This function will perform demon registration which is an type of fast non-rigid fluid like registration between two 2D or 3D images.
- Publisher: Dirk-Jan Kroon
- Date Released: 14-03-2013
- Download Size: 7004 KB
- Download
- Platform: Matlab, Scripts
- NVCC cuda compiler wraper
- License: Shareware
- Price:

This function NVCC is a wraper for the NVIDIA Cuda compiler NVCC.exe
- Publisher: Dirk-Jan Kroon
- Date Released: 27-03-2013
- Download Size: 10 KB
- Download
- Platform: Matlab, Scripts
- OpenGL .NET Examples
- License: Freeware
- Price: 0.00

Matlab R2009a and above now support .NET assemblies, which allows us to use .NET wrapped libraries such as OpenGL .NET in Matlab. I have included OpenGL .NET assemblies including the source C# code from TAO, and a hand full examples.
- Publisher: Dirk-Jan Kroon
- Date Released: 10-01-2013
- Download Size: 4434 KB
- Download
- Platform: Matlab, Scripts
- OpenSURF (including Image Warp)
- License: Shareware
- Price:

This function OPENSURF, is an implementation of SURF (Speeded Up Robust Features)
- Publisher: Dirk-Jan Kroon
- Date Released: 22-05-2013
- Download Size: 707 KB
- Download
- Platform: Matlab, Scripts
- Patch Curvature
- License: Shareware
- Price:

This function calculates the principal curvature directions and values of a triangulated mesh. The function first rotates the data so the normal of the current vertex becomes [-1 0 0], so we can describe the data by XY instead of XYZ.
- Publisher: Dirk-Jan Kroon
- Date Released: 19-01-2013
- Download Size: 297 KB
- Download
- Platform: Matlab, Scripts
- Patch Software Render
- License: Shareware
- Price:

These files features a complete software render pipeline from Triangulated Mesh to Fragments
- Publisher: Dirk-Jan Kroon
- Date Released: 03-01-2013
- Download Size: 61 KB
- Download
- Platform: Matlab, Scripts
- Pinch and Spherize Filter
- License: Shareware
- Price:

Distortion filter, warps an image, spherize or pinch as in Photoshop.
- Publisher: Dirk-Jan Kroon
- Date Released: 20-06-2013
- Download Size: 10 KB
- Download
- Platform: Matlab, Scripts
- Plot to Bitmap
- License: Shareware
- Price:

"Plot to Bitmap" allows the user to directly plot lines, text and filled polygons into an image
- Publisher: Dirk-Jan Kroon
- Date Released: 22-01-2013
- Download Size: 10 KB
- Download
- Platform: Matlab, Scripts
- Preprocess CP2TFORM
- License: Freeware
- Price: 0.00

When CP2TFORM is used in piecewise linear image transformation mode, it uses triangulation to calculate the local image transformation.
- Publisher: Dirk-Jan Kroon
- Date Released: 27-06-2013
- Download Size: 10 KB
- Download
- Platform: Matlab, Scripts
- Read Medical Data 3D
- License: Freeware
- Price: 0.00

This function ReadData3D allows the user to open medical 3D files
- Publisher: Dirk-Jan Kroon
- Date Released: 27-04-2013
- Download Size: 51 KB
- Download
- Platform: Matlab, Scripts
- Read Truevision TARGA images
- License: Shareware
- Price:

Matlab image reader for almost all types of TGA files
- Publisher: Dirk-Jan Kroon
- Date Released: 09-06-2013
- Download Size: 10 KB
- Download
- Platform: Matlab, Scripts
- Reset M-lint files
- License: Shareware
- Price:

Just execute "ResetMlint", and it will delete the file "MlintFailureFiles"
- Publisher: Dirk-Jan Kroon
- Date Released: 21-05-2013
- Download Size: 10 KB
- Download
- Platform: Matlab, Scripts
- Separate Kernel in 1D kernels
- License: Shareware
- Price:

This function SEPARATEKERNEL will separate ( do decomposition of ) any
- Publisher: Dirk-Jan Kroon
- Date Released: 05-02-2013
- Download Size: 10 KB
- Download
- Platform: Matlab, Scripts
- Shape Context Based Corresponding Point Models
- License: Shareware
- Price:

Shape Context is a method to get an unique descriptor (feature vector) for every point of an object contour or surface.
- Publisher: Dirk-Jan Kroon
- Date Released: 26-02-2013
- Download Size: 6943 KB
- Download
- Platform: Matlab, Scripts
- Showvol Isosurface Render
- License: Shareware
- Price:

This function Showvol, is a small GUI to render a Phong shaded Iso Surface of volume data, it contains 3 render functions (see screenshot)
- Publisher: Dirk-Jan Kroon
- Date Released: 03-01-2013
- Download Size: 7086 KB
- Download
- Platform: Matlab, Scripts
- Smooth Triangulated Mesh
- License: Shareware
- Price:

This function smooths a triangulated Mesh / Patch
- Publisher: Dirk-Jan Kroon
- Date Released: 26-04-2013
- Download Size: 10 KB
- Download
- Platform: Matlab, Scripts
- Snake : Active Contour
- License: Shareware
- Price:

These functions implements the basic snake segmentation contour, as introduced by Kass et al
- Publisher: Dirk-Jan Kroon
- Date Released: 21-01-2013
- Download Size: 41 KB
- Download
- Platform: Matlab, Scripts
- String2Hash
- License: Shareware
- Price:

This function generates a hash value from a text string
- Publisher: Dirk-Jan Kroon
- Date Released: 25-05-2013
- Download Size: 10 KB
- Download
- Platform: Matlab, Scripts
- structfind
- License: Shareware
- Price:

StructFind, Find the index of a certain string or value in a struct
- Publisher: Dirk-Jan Kroon
- Date Released: 15-06-2013
- Download Size: 10 KB
- Download
- Platform: Matlab, Scripts
- Texture Patch
- License: Shareware
- Price:

This function PATCHT, will show a triangulated mesh like Matlab function Patch but then with a texture.
- Publisher: Dirk-Jan Kroon
- Date Released: 18-01-2013
- Download Size: 184 KB
- Download
- Platform: Matlab, Scripts
- Triangle Area and Angles
- License: Shareware
- Price:

This simple function use three points as input which can be 2D,3D...nD
- Publisher: Dirk-Jan Kroon
- Date Released: 12-05-2013
- Download Size: 10 KB
- Download
- Platform: Matlab, Scripts
- Triangular Mesh Refinement
- License: Shareware
- Price:

This function "refinepatch" can refine any triangular mesh surface
- Publisher: Dirk-Jan Kroon
- Date Released: 17-02-2013
- Download Size: 10 KB
- Download
- Platform: Matlab, Scripts
- Using C# functions and forms in Matlab
- License: Freeware
- Price: 0.00

This script shows how C# functions/classes and forms (gui) can be used in Matlab.
- Publisher: Dirk-Jan Kroon
- Date Released: 16-04-2013
- Download Size: 10 KB
- Download
- Platform: Matlab, Scripts
- Viewer3D
- License: Shareware
- Price:

This function can be used to interactively view any kind of 2D,3D and 4D image volumes like CT and MRI
- Publisher: Dirk-Jan Kroon
- Date Released: 16-03-2013
- Download Size: 9708 KB
- Download
- Platform: Matlab, Scripts
- Viola Jones Object Detection
- License: Shareware
- Price:

This function ObjectDetection is an implementation of the Detection in the Viola-Jones framework.
- Publisher: Dirk-Jan Kroon
- Date Released: 07-06-2013
- Download Size: 225 KB
- Download
- Platform: Matlab, Scripts